Our Small-Cap Defense Name Surges After $70 Million Update

We had waited for this one to show some life. Ondas Inc ($ONDS) rallied 11.5% on Tuesday and is up again this (Wednesday) morning. There is some news.

The firm announced that it had secured as much as $70 million in new orders over the past four weeks across its defense, security and autonomous technology platforms. These orders include unmanned ground systems, border security/reconnaissance technology, protection/defense technologies, counter-unmanned aircraft (drone) systems, intelligence, surveillance and autonomous precision-strike capabilities. The orders include a recently announced $6.9 million order for Ondas C-UAS systems by the armed forces of Australia.

Upcoming Portfolio Earnings

SoFi Technologies ($SOFI) is set to release the firm’s second quarter financial results after the closing bell on Wednesday, July 29. Wall Street is looking for a GAAP EPS of $0.11 on revenue of $1.12 billion. This would compare to the year-ago EPS print of $0.09 on year-over-year sales growth of 30.4%.
